Robotbesturingstechnieken met behulp van telefoons en afstandsbedieningen

Probeer Ons Instrument Voor Het Oplossen Van Problemen





Een inleiding tot robots

Robot is een machine die op mensen lijkt. Dat is geprogrammeerd om iets te doen. Het woord Robot komt van het Slavische woord robota (wat dwangarbeider betekent). De robot is ontwikkeld in de jaren 60. robots zijn gemaakt van metalen en mengen andere elementen. Robots voeren gewoon bevelen uit en doen wat mensen zeggen. Dertig jaar geleden waren robots iets in een sciencefictionfilm. Maar tegenwoordig wordt robotica op veel gebieden gebruikt. En het is erg belangrijk voor de toekomst van de mensheid. De robottechnologieën zijn beter voor de nationale defensie, gezondheidszorg, productie, binnenlandse veiligheid, onderwijs, consumptiegoederen en veel verschillende sectoren. Doktoren gebruiken al robotica in speciale operaties. Robots zijn belangrijk omdat het taken uitvoert die gevaarlijk en onmogelijk zijn voor mensen.

5 redenen waarom robots populair zijn

  • Snelheid
  • Gevaarlijke omgevingen
  • Herhaalde taken
  • Efficiëntie
  • Nauwkeurigheid

Snelheid:




Er kunnen robots worden gebruikt omdat ze sneller zijn dan mensen bij het uitvoeren van taken. Robot is eigenlijk een mechanisme dat wordt bestuurd door een computer. We weten dat computers heel snel kunnen rekenen en gegevens kunnen verwerken in vergelijking met mensen. Sommige robots bewegen zelfs sneller om een ​​taak uit te voeren, zoals het oppakken en plaatsen van items, sneller dan mensen.

Gevaarlijke omgevingen:



Robots kunnen in een gevaarlijke omgeving worden gebruikt omdat ze kunnen werken op plaatsen waar mensen in gevaar zouden zijn. De robot kan bijvoorbeeld worden ontworpen om een ​​grotere hoeveelheid warmte, straling en chemische dampen te weerstaan ​​dan mensen.

Herhaalde taken:


Soms zijn robots niet echt veel sneller dan mensen, maar ze zijn er goed in om gewoon steeds hetzelfde werk te doen. Dit is gemakkelijk voor de robot, want als de robot eenmaal is geprogrammeerd om een ​​klus te klaren, kan hetzelfde programma vele malen worden uitgevoerd om de klus meerdere keren uit te voeren. En de robot zal zich niet vervelen zoals een mens dat zou doen.

Efficiëntie:

Efficiëntie heeft alles te maken met het uitvoeren van taken zonder verspilling. Dit betekent

  • Geen tijd verspillen
  • Geen materialen verspillen
  • Geen energie verspillen

Nauwkeurigheid:

Nauwkeurigheid heeft alles te maken met het zeer nauwkeurig uitvoeren van taken. In een fabriek die artikelen vervaardigt, moet elk artikel identiek worden gemaakt. Wanneer items worden geassembleerd, kan een robot onderdelen binnen een fractie van een millimeter positioneren.

Besturen van een robot

Een basisrobot of een robotsysteem bestaat uit een stijf lichaam waarin het hele circuit van de robot is ondergebracht. Het circuit bestaat uit sensoren die veranderingen in de omgeving waarnemen en deze informatie doorgeven aan de besturingseenheid.

Op basis van de input van de sensoren stuurt de besturingseenheid dienovereenkomstig de actuatoren aan. Dus de belangrijkste operatie van de robot ligt bij de besturingseenheid. In sommige toepassingen is de robot volledig automatisch, d.w.z. de besturing ligt in het apparaat zelf en op basis van een sensoreenheid worden de actuatoren automatisch bestuurd door de besturingseenheid. Bij sommige toepassingen wordt de robot handmatig bestuurd.

Laten we twee manieren bekijken om een ​​robot handmatig te besturen

  1. Met een mobiele telefoon
  2. Met behulp van een tv-afstandsbediening

Mobiele telefoon bestuurd robotvoertuig:

Als we erover praten draadloze robotvoertuigen denken we over het algemeen aan circuits met RF-technologie. Maar dit project is heel anders. Het gebruikt een mobiele telefoon om de beweging van het robotvoertuig te regelen. Hier hebben we DTMF-technologie gebruikt om het robotvoertuig te besturen met behulp van de mobiele telefoon. We hebben twee mobiele telefoons gebruikt, een is verbonden met een robot en een andere is een gebruikerstelefoon. Er wordt communicatie tot stand gebracht tussen deze twee mobiele telefoons en als er een toets wordt ingedrukt, is die toon aan het andere uiteinde van de cel te horen. Deze toon wordt een “dual tone multi-frequentie” toon (DTMF) genoemd.

Mobiele telefoon bestuurd robotvoertuig

Mobiele telefoon bestuurd robotvoertuig

Door mobiele telefoon bestuurd schakelschema van robotvoertuigen

Door mobiele telefoon bestuurd schakelschema van robotvoertuigen

Dit project is bedoeld om een robotvoertuig dat wordt bestuurd door de mobiele telefoon. Dit is gebaseerd op 8051 microcontroller. De twee mobiele telefoons besturen de robot volgens de vereisten. Een mobiele telefoon is verbonden met de robot en een andere is een gebruikerscel. Wanneer een toets wordt ingedrukt op de mobiele telefoon van de gebruiker, genereert die toets de overeenkomstige toon, deze wordt ontvangen in een andere cel. De ontvangen toon wordt door de microcontroller verwerkt met behulp van de DTMF-decoder. De decoder decodeert de DTMF-toon in binaire cijfers en deze binair gecodeerde gegevens worden naar de microcontroller gestuurd. Op basis van de invoer van de mobiele telefoon geeft de microcontroller dienovereenkomstig de juiste signalen aan de motorbestuurder om elk van de motoren in de gewenste richting te draaien. Als u bijvoorbeeld op een bepaald nummer op de mobiele telefoon van de gebruiker drukt, wordt de oproep automatisch naar de mobiele telefoon van het systeem gebeld. Het mobiele systeem is verbonden met de DTMF-decoder die dienovereenkomstig de toon decodeert en de motor wordt gedraaid in de richting die overeenkomt met het ingedrukte nummer.

IR-gestuurd robotvoertuig:

In dit systeem wordt voornamelijk een robotvoertuig bestuurd door de afstandsbediening van de tv. Infrarood (IR) sensor is aangesloten op de robotbesturingseenheid voor het detecteren van het afstandssignaal. Deze informatie wordt doorgegeven aan de besturingseenheid die de robot volgens de vereisten beweegt. Een microcontroller wordt gebruikt als controlesysteem.

In deze IR-afstandsbediening gaat het ongeveer als een zender. Het punt waarop de knop wordt ingedrukt in de afstandsbediening, het signaal wordt doorgegeven en ontvangen door de IR-ontvanger. Dit teken wordt naar de microcontroller gestuurd die het signaal decodeert en de bijbehorende beweging uitvoert volgens de knop die op de afstandsbediening is ingedrukt. Als bijvoorbeeld nummer 1 wordt ingedrukt in de afstandsbediening, wordt de robot naar links gedraaid volgens onze vereisten. De andere ondernemingen-test (vooruit, achteruit en rechts) zal worden uitgevoerd op de vergelijkende manier met behulp van IR. Aan de ontvangende kant wordt de ontwikkeling bereikt door twee motoren die zijn aangesloten op de microcontroller.

Het programma is geschreven, d.w.z. terwijl het wordt uitgevoerd, stuurt het opdrachten naar het motorbesturings-IC volgens de vereiste voor het laten draaien van de motor voor de beweging van de robot, zoals hierboven uitgelegd.

IR-gestuurd blokschema van robotvoertuigen

IR-gestuurd blokschema van robotvoertuigen

Als u twijfelt over dit artikel, laat dan een reactie achter. En laat me meer toepassingen en methoden weten die hiermee verband houden?